Tesla investor Ross Gerber has urged Apple to pursue bold changes and collaborate with Google’s AI, Gemini. In a recent X post, he suggested a leadership overhaul and criticized Siri, proposing that Apple replace its voice assistant with Gemini for enhanced competitiveness in the AI-driven tech landscape. Gerber emphasized, “Apple and Google working together is destiny. Kill Siri. Ask Gemini,” signaling a shift in investor sentiment towards the need for fresh leadership to adapt to market changes.
In related news, Tim Cook’s potential retirement is anticipated as early as 2026, with John Ternus, Apple’s VP of hardware engineering, speculated as his successor. Reports indicate that Apple may avoid naming a new CEO until after its upcoming earnings report in January. This strategic timing would allow the new leadership team to acclimate before major events like the developer conference and iPhone 18 launch. Despite these changes, Apple is expected to perform strongly during the holiday season.
